Join Ecolab’s industry leading Pest Elimination team as a District Manager in the Leeds area. As a District Manager you will manage a service portfolio in a set geographical location. You will develop and lead a team, including Pest Elimination Service Specialists who provide pest detection, elimination and prevention solutions to restaurants, hospitals, hotels, retail stores, food and beverage plants, schools, nursing homes, and other commercial establishments. Within the team, you will be responsible for coordinating district services, ensuring service excellence, managing open routes, pursuing sales opportunities, and performing quality assurance visits. Participating in recruiting, selecting, coaching and driving performance management is a vital component of the position. You will play a lead role in retaining and growing existing customers by ensuring consistent service delivery and achieving district operating income objectives through ethical and sound business practices. Inspire, motivate, and engage your team to achieve district goals and create shared ownership for success.

What You Will Do:
Oversee a team of route service specialists responsible for delivering pest elimination solutions to customers
Effectively select, train, develop and coach service specialists with emphasis on customer retention, growing existing account add-on sales, and maintaining a high level of customer satisfaction
Develop and coach an Associate District Manager on leading the night route service specialists with emphasis on successful district results.
Manage area business process to maximize route productivity and ensure consistent service delivery
Fully understand Ecolab protocols and procedures to assure quality service and compliance with applicable regulations / laws
Manage district P&L to maximize profitability
